How does the 115 MPH V-ult wind speed rating affect my fence design?

A 115 MPH V-ult design wind speed is an ultimate load standard per ASCE 7-22. This engineering dictates closer post spacing (often 6 feet on-center maximum), deeper concrete footings, and the use of wind-rated brackets. A standard 'privacy' panel fence will fail in peak storm season gusts without this reinforcement. The design must transfer lateral loads into the ground to prevent collapse.

What fence materials hold up best against Vidalia's termite risk and soil corrosion?

With a Very Heavy termite risk, pressure-treated wood requires ground-contact rated preservatives (UC4B or higher). Metal posts are superior. The Moderate soil corrosivity index demands hot-dip galvanized or stainless steel fasteners for all hardware. Aluminum or vinyl components can develop rust streaks from corroding steel screws; use only compatible, coated fasteners specified for the material.

What is required before digging fence post holes in Downtown Vidalia?

You must contact Louisiana 811 at least two full business days before excavation. Hitting a gas, water, or fiber line in this neighborhood incurs major repair costs and liability. The service marks public utility lines. You are still responsible for locating private lines (e.g., irrigation).
